A+E Networks Home Entertainment To Rerelease "Robotech" In October

A+E Networks Home Entertainment has reached an agreement with Harmony Gold USA to distribute its sci-fi mecha series Robotech on DVD. Live-Action Robotech Coming Soon to Big Screen

According to an article on Hollywood Reporter, Warner Bros has picked up the rights to 80s anime series Robotech.
